panag- - A prefix occasionally used for
pan-, pang-, e.g. panaglikáw—panglikáw;
panaglagás—panglagás, etc. Nanag-,
manag- (nang-, mang-) are used instead of
nagpanag-, magapanag-, magpanag-.
